Learning curve for pancreatoduodenectomy: can it be generalized?

Abstract
Background We hypothesized that a learning curve exists for pancreatoduodenectomy (PD) and that the factors that show a learning curve and the degree of improvement over time differ among surgeons. Methods We analysed the outcomes of PD in 300 patients operated by two surgeons between 2001 and 2014; these comprised the first 150 patients operated by each surgeon.
